You all probably know already, back in March I ran my Mustang on the track without coolant (because I was an idiot).
It overheated, valves siezed up, and that was all she wrote.
I'm trying to decide what to do with the engine at this point. I could get the heads remachined. The pistons, bores, and block appear OK. However, I'm concerned about the metallurgy changing, and about the block warping.
Should I even attempt to save this motor, or should I scrap it?
